![]() ![]() Plus, some software also offer tools to adjust audio parameters ( audio quality, bitrate, sample rate, etc.). In most of these converters, you can also perform batch audio conversion to speed up the conversion process. Some of the input and output audio formats supported by these converters are MP3, AAC, WMA, WAV, FLAC, and OGG.
